Overview
Affordable Housing NOW supports affordable rental housing projects through Tax Increment Financing and Capital Grants. It funds eligible construction and housing developments that align with Canada’s National Housing Strategy.

Processing and Agreement
- Applications are reviewed and evaluated by the Affordable Housing Now team.
- The City of Winnipeg may consult CMHC to confirm priority and eligibility.
- Approved projects receive a Conditional Approval Letter outlining grant type, amount, and conditions.
- A final Grant Agreement is issued after National Housing Strategy funding approval is verified.
Additional information
- The program is fully subscribed and is no longer accepting applications.
- It is designed to complement projects supported under Canada’s National Housing Strategy.
- Two funding streams are available: Tax Increment Financing Grants and Capital Grants.
